Mosquitoes are a common nuisance in Lithuania, especially in the Sartai Regional Park. The park's wetlands and wooded areas provide the perfect breeding grounds for mosquitoes, leading to a high population of these pesky insects during the warmer months. Visitors to the park often have to deal with swarms of mosquitoes, particularly during dusk and dawn when they are most active.
In addition to being a nuisance, mosquitoes in Sartai Regional Park pose a health risk due to the potential spread of mosquito-borne diseases. Diseases such as West Nile virus and tick-borne encephalitis are a concern in Lithuania, and Sartai Regional Park is no exception. Visitors are advised to take precautions such as using insect repellent and wearing long sleeves to protect themselves from mosquito bites.
Efforts are being made to control the mosquito population in Sartai Regional Park, including the use of larvicides and mosquito traps. However, due to the park's natural setting, it is challenging to completely eliminate mosquitoes. Visitors are encouraged to be vigilant and take necessary precautions to prevent mosquito bites and reduce the risk of mosquito-borne diseases.
